CEN - EN 15153-2

Railway applications - External visible and audible warning devices - Part 2: Warning horns for heavy rail

active, Most Current
Organization: CEN
Publication Date: 1 January 2020
Status: active
Page Count: 24
ICS Code (Tractive stock): 45.060.10
scope:

This document defines warning horn requirements that deliver the required audibility of approaching heavy rail vehicles. The requirements of this document do not apply to urban rail systems.

NOTE 1 The requirements for exterior audible warning devices for urban rail vehicles are found in EN 15153-4.

In the case of shunting heavy rail vehicle formations, the requirements of this document do not apply to the pushed vehicle(s).

For this purpose, the following requirements are included:

- functional and technical requirements of the warning horn as a component,

- functional and technical requirements of the integration of warning horns into the vehicle, and

- test requirements.

Operational requirements and maintenance requirements for warning horns are excluded.

NOTE 2 The requirements for the control of warning horns can be found in EN 16186-2.
